iPhone 13电池真实循环次数可通过系统日志+快捷指令获取:先开启「共享 iPhone 分析」和「自动报告」,等待24小时后在「分析数据」中找到最新log-aggregated日志,用可信快捷指令或手动搜索cycle_count字段提取数值。

你想知道 iPhone 13 的电池真实循环次数,判断它是否已接近 500 次寿命阈值,又不想连电脑、不依赖第三方 App 商店审核模糊的工具——这时候必须用系统底层日志+快捷指令组合拳,绕过界面欺骗,直取 BMS 原始字段。
确认前提:你的 iPhone 13 必须满足两个硬条件
第一步:前往「设置 → 隐私与安全性 → 分析与改进」,开启「共享 iPhone 分析」和「自动报告」。这两项缺一不可,否则后续日志为空。【关闭状态下,系统不会生成含 cycle_count 字段的日志文件】
第二步:等待至少 24 小时。这不是“建议”,是强制等待期——iOS 只在每日凌晨触发一次聚合日志生成(log-aggregated-xxxx),且仅包含前一日的完整电池管理单元(BMS)快照。刚开开关立刻查,只会看到旧数据或空白条目。
从分析数据里定位最新日志文件
1、打开「设置 → 隐私与安全性 → 分析与改进 → 分析数据」。
2、向下滚动列表,找文件名以 log-aggregated- 开头、日期为昨天或今天的条目(例如 log-aggregated-2026-06-16-123456.ips)。注意:不要点开文件内容,iOS 不允许直接查看原始文本。
3、点击该条目右侧的「…」按钮 → 选择「共享」→ 在弹出菜单中选一个已安装的可信快捷指令(如名称含“电池寿命”“iOS电池查询”的指令)。若没装,需先去快捷指令 App 搜索并添加——推荐使用 GitHub 社区维护的开源指令(ID: com.battery.cycle.reader),非 App Store 下载版本更易解析原始键值。
执行快捷指令提取 cycle_count 值
方法一:使用预置解析型指令
点击共享后的快捷指令图标,等待 3~5 秒。指令会自动读取日志文本 → 定位到 “cycle_count”: 后紧跟的整数 → 显示为大号数字。这个值就是 BMS 芯片写入的真实循环计数,【第三方非原装电池可能返回 0 或固定值,此时说明电池已被更换且芯片未校准】。
方法二:手动验证原始字段(防伪关键步骤)
若指令输出结果异常(如显示 -1、999、或与使用时长明显不符),请返回「分析数据」页面,长按刚才的日志文件 → 选择「拷贝」→ 打开备忘录 → 粘贴全文 → 搜索关键词 cycle_count。你将看到类似 "cycle_count": 327, 的原始行。这个数字无法被软件界面伪造,只由电池排线上的 EEPROM 芯片实时更新。
快捷指令脚本权限必须打开
前往「快捷指令 → 设置(右上齿轮)→ 高级 → 允许运行脚本」,确保开关为开启状态。没有这一步,所有依赖 JavaScript 解析日志的指令都会卡在“无响应”界面,连错误提示都不给——这是 iOS 16+ 引入的硬性沙盒限制,不是 Bug。
文章来自机圈观察员网,发布者:,转载请注明出处:https://www.jqgcy.com/shoujipingce/21639.html